"11 Tips for Staying Healthy and Safe in the Extreme Winter Cold"

TL;DR Summary
To stay safe during extreme cold, prioritize the warmth and well-being of infants and the elderly, avoid carbon monoxide poisoning by using proper heating sources, travel safely, and dress in warm layers to prevent frostbite and hypothermia. Be aware of the increased risks of heart attacks and respiratory issues in cold weather, and take precautions such as getting vaccinated and using inhalers for asthma. Keep skin moisturized to prevent infections and avoid strenuous activities if you have heart conditions or high blood pressure.
